    The importance of being a 20

    I prefer raw stats over feats personally, but taking a feat instead of an ASI isn't going to hurt you at all and will give you a lot of different benefits. Take whatever fits your role and class best, and don't worry about taking longer to get 20 STR.

    Dwarvin Polearm build--HELP PLEASE

    The creature comes within reach of you, an attack of opportunity is triggered by the polearm mastery. In your attack phase you attack once with the main polearm as an action and once with the butt end of the polearm as your bonus action. If you action surge, you get a second main attack with...
